Anthropic Extends 50% Weekly Cap Boost for Claude Code Users Through August

Eligible Pro, Max, Team, and legacy Enterprise subscribers will maintain elevated usage limits for the developer tool until August 19 before caps return to standard levels.

Anthropic has extended a temporary promotion that grants select subscribers a 50% increase in their weekly usage limits for Claude Code through August 19, 2026, according to a support documentation update first reported by Hacker News. The temporary cap expansion originally took effect on May 13, 2026, and was slated to end earlier before the company pushed back the expiration date.

The temporary allotment surge applies to paid tier members across several account levels, including Pro, Max, and Team tiers, alongside enterprise customers utilizing legacy seat-based subscription models. Conversely, free tier accounts and enterprise users operating on consumption-based pricing models are excluded from the promotional boost.

Under the terms of the program, eligible users receive a 50% higher weekly quota for interacting with Claude Code across all supported deployment environments. These surfaces encompass the command-line interface (CLI), integrated development environment (IDE) extensions, desktop applications, and web interfaces.

Anthropic clarified that short-term consumption constraints remain unchanged during this period. The separate 5-hour rolling usage ceilings enforced by the system continue to function under standard parameters regardless of the expanded weekly allowance.

The developer noted that account holders do not need to perform manual updates or modify account settings to access the elevated limits. For eligible accounts, the expanded caps are configured automatically, and CLI users can verify their current quota status by executing the designated /usage command within their environment.

Usage thresholds for Anthropic's other product offerings remain strictly unaffected by the Claude Code program. Standard quotas continue to govern interactions across the general Claude web, desktop, and mobile applications, as well as the Claude Cowork collaboration tool.

Once the promotion concludes on August 19, 2026 at 11:59 PM PT, weekly usage allowances for Claude Code will automatically revert to their baseline levels. The reduction back to standard quotas represents a baseline adjustment, while customer billing schedules and subscription pricing tiers will remain completely unaffected by the transition.
